Urethra
A tube that carries urine from the bladder to be expelled out of the body in both males and females, and also conveys semen in males.
Extraembryonic Membrane
Membranes surrounding the embryo that provide protection, nutrition, waste removal, and gas exchange during the development of amniotic eggs.
Urinary Bladder
A muscular sac in the pelvis that stores urine from the kidneys before disposal by urination.
Allantois
An embryonic membrane involved in gas exchange and waste elimination in many vertebrates.
